当先锋百科网

首页 1 2 3 4 5 6 7

PHP是一种流行的服务器端脚本语言,它被广泛用于Web开发。在Web开发中,有时需要将数据保存到本地文件中,这时候就可以使用PHP来实现。本篇文章将详细介绍如何使用PHP将数据保存为txt文件,并附上代码示例。

一、创建txt文件并写入数据

要将数据保存为txt文件,首先需要创建一个txt文件,并将数据写入到该文件中。以下是示例代码:

< "w");如果不存在则创建

$txt = "Hello World!//要写入的数据

fwrite($file, $txt);//写入数据

fclose($file);

代码解释:

()函数用于打开文件,第一个参数是文件名,第二个参数是打开模式。在本例中,打开模式为"w",表示写入模式。如果文件不存在,则会创建该文件。

- fwrite()函数用于将数据写入文件中,第一个参数是文件句柄,第二个参数是要写入的数据。

- fclose()函数用于关闭文件。

二、追加数据到txt文件

有时候,需要将数据追加到已有的txt文件中,而不是覆盖原有数据。以下是示例代码:

< "a");如果不存在则创建!//要写入的数据

fwrite($file, $txt);//写入数据

fclose($file);

代码解释:

()函数的第二个参数为"a",表示追加模式。

- fwrite()函数和fclose()函数的用法与上文相同。

三、读取txt文件中的数据

如果需要读取txt文件中的数据,可以使用以下代码:

< "r");如果不存在则返回false

if($file){

while(!feof($file)){//循环读取文件,直到文件末尾

echo fgets($file). "<br>//输出每行的数据

}

fclose($file);

代码解释:

()函数的第二个参数为"r",表示读取模式。如果文件不存在,则会返回false。

- feof()函数用于检测文件是否已到达末尾。

- fgets()函数用于读取文件中的一行数据。

- while循环用于循环读取文件中的数据,直到文件末尾。

- fclose()函数用于关闭文件。

本篇文章介绍了如何使用PHP将数据保存为txt文件,并附上了代码示例。通过学习本文,读者可以掌握PHP文件操作的基本方法,进一步提高Web开发的技能。